Brief overview of yellow sac spiders and their characteristics

Yellow sac spiders, scientifically known as Cheiracanthium, are two species of small, pale yellow spiders commonly found in homes and gardens. These nocturnal creatures are known for their elongated bodies and the presence of two dark stripes running down their cephalothorax.

Unlike some other spiders, yellow sac spiders do not spin intricate webs but instead create temporary silk retreats. With eight long legs, they can easily scurry across surfaces with agility.

The male yellow sac spider measures about 0.25 inches in length, while the female can grow up to 0.5 inches body length. Although they may appear harmless at first glance, it is crucial to recognize that these spiders can cause significant problems if left unchecked.

Prevention Methods

Keeping your home clean and clutter-free

hand-holding-variation-of-object-min

When it comes to dealing with yellow sac spiders, a clean and clutter-free home is your first line of defense. These tiny arachnids thrive in dusty, unattended areas, so maintaining a tidy living space is crucial. Make sure to regularly vacuum the floors, paying close attention to corners, baseboards, and under furniture where yellow sac spiders jump like to hide.

Dusting surfaces regularly will also help keep spider populations at bay. By removing their preferred hiding spots and eliminating their food sources (like other pests), you’ll significantly reduce the chances of an infestation.

Proper storage of clothing, shoes, and other items

Yellow sac spiders are known for scuttling into dark spaces like closets or shoes. To prevent unwanted encounters with these eight-eyed creatures, it’s essential to store your clothing and shoes properly.

Opt for sealed containers or bags that keep spiders from crawling inside. Giving your items a shake before putting them on can also help dislodge any hidden guests.

Sealing entry points to prevent spider access

To keep yellow sac spiders from making themselves at home in yours, take the time to inspect windows, doors, and cracks for any gaps or holes that could serve as entry points. Use weatherstripping or caulking to seal up these openings effectively.

Focus on windowsills, door frames, baseboards, as well as any exterior cracks or crevices where they might sneak in undetected. This simple step will help create a barrier against unwanted arachnid guests.

Essential oils known to deter spiders

the-mint-extract-in-a-small-jar-min

One effective natural remedy for repelling yellow sac spiders is the use of essential oils. These oils not only smell pleasant but also have properties that spiders find repulsive.

Peppermint oil is particularly effective in deterring spiders due to its strong scent. To use it effectively, mix a few drops of peppermint oil with water in a spray bottle and shake well.

Then, spray this mixture around potential entry points such as windowsills, door frames, and torn screens. The pungent aroma will discourage yellow sac spiders from venturing into your home.

Tea tree oil: its benefits as a natural repellent

Another powerful essential oil that can help in your battle against yellow sac spiders is tea tree oil. Tea tree oil has antifungal and antibacterial properties that make it an effective natural repellent.

Mix a few drops of tea tree oil with water and wipe down areas where you suspect yellow sac spiders might be hiding, such as underneath debris or in corners of rooms. Additionally, consider spraying this mixture on window sills or other potential entry points to create a barrier that will keep these unwanted intruders at bay.

Effective Spider Traps and Catching Techniques

Homemade traps using common household items

When it comes to dealing with yellow sac spiders, homemade traps can be incredibly effective. One simple method is creating sticky traps using cardboard and adhesive.

Cut a piece of cardboard into two rows of small squares or rectangles, about 2-3 inches in size. Then, cover one side of the cardboard with a thin layer of adhesive.

Place these traps in areas where you suspect spider activity, such as corners or near baseboards. The spiders will get stuck on the adhesive as they try to move across the trap.

Another option for homemade spider traps is using double-sided tape or sticky glue on a piece of cardboard. Similar to the previous method, cut small pieces of cardboard and apply the adhesive on one side.

You can use double-sided tape or glue designed for catching insects. Place these traps strategically around your home where you often find yellow sac spiders.

For those who prefer a more hands-on approach to dealing with yellow sac spiders live in, making a jar trap can be both effective and humane. Find a glass jar or container and place some enticing bait inside, such as small pieces of fruit or dead insects that yellow sac spiders eat.

Leave the jar open overnight in areas where you frequently spot these pests. The spiders will be attracted to the bait and crawl inside the jar but won’t be able to escape due to its smooth sides.

Safe catch-and-release methods for those who prefer not to kill spiders

If you don’t want harm to come to these creatures, there are safe catch-and-release methods that allow you to remove them from your home without causing harm. Using a glass jar and piece of paper is one such technique: carefully place the jar over the spider, slide the paper between the jar opening and the surface it’s on, and gently lift to capture the spider.

Take it outside and release it in a suitable habitat away from your home. Remember to handle these creatures with care to prevent any potential yellow sac spider bites.

When releasing a captured yellow sac spider, choose an outdoor area away from your home where it can find shelter and prey. Look for shrubs or trees where spiders can safely establish their webs.

Gently tilt the jar upside down while keeping the paper in place until the spider crawls out. It may take a few moments, but eventually, it will venture back into nature where it belongs.
